Description Fernando M. Muniz 2025-09-02 13:37:34 UTC
STEPS TO REPRODUCE
Hold Fn+Volume -/+

OBSERVED RESULT
It only changes volume once.

EXPECTED RESULT
Holding Fn+Volume -/+ should repeatedly change the volume, just like when logged.
